Hi team,

Before I hand off the 3.2 release, please note the humidity sensor drift reported on Verdana controllers in the Elmbrook trial site. Drift exceeds 4% after roughly ten days of continuous operation; firmware 3.2.1 adds an automatic recalibration cycle every 72 hours. Support should advise growers to install 3.2.1 and trigger a manual recalibration once. The hotfix bundle must be verified before distribution, so I'm including the signing key used for the 3.2.1 packages below.

release key, fahof-yagap: bky3_m5d

14:22 — Rostermaker's timetable solver started spitting out schedules with double-booked gyms. Turned out the constraint cache wasn't invalidated after the room-capacity import, so it kept solving against stale data. We rolled back, reran the import, and solutions looked sane again by 14:50. The offending build's trace token is pasted below.

build token for tajeg-bajep: htk14_409ba9df6b8acb

### Step 3 — Credential provisioning

The Quillbarn inventory reconciliation job runs under a dedicated service account with read-only warehouse access. Rotation occurs quarterly; the reviewer should verify the credential is absent from logs and build artifacts. Provisioning is complete once the job's env file contains the following line:

vault entry, yagep-yagef: COURIER_KEY13=8965fb29ff62d